The AWS Certified Welding Engineer is for individuals who have demonstrated education, experience, and knowledge as defined by this information and who successfully passes the required examinations is considered qualified as an AWS Certified Welding Engineer ,CWEng). The CWEng is capable of directing those operations associated with weldments and other types of joints that are completed in accordance with the appropriate contract documents, codes, and other standards to produce a satisfactory product. The welding engineer-s activities begins before production or construction welding and continues through the production process then ending when the production process is complete.
The Certified Welder program is a performance-based program with no prerequisite courses or certifications required. Final certification will provide "transferrable" credentials that you may take with you wherever you go.
Convey your expertise to customers and other industry professionals as a designated AWS Certified Welding Fabricator (CWF). The CWF program was developed in response to industry demand: it's designed to recognize those select companies who prove they have the resources, procedures, and personnel to apply a quality management system to the welding fabrication activities.
